ACL规则

# ACL规则:网络安全的守护者 在当今高度互联的数字化时代,网络安全已成为个人、企业和政府机构无法忽视的重要议题。作为网络安全的基础设施,访问控制列表(ACL)在保护网络资源方面发挥着至关重要的作用。本文将深入探讨ACL的定义、工作原理以及如何有效地配置和管理ACL,以构建一个安全可靠的网络环境。 ## 一、ACL概述 访问控制列表(ACL)是一种基于包过滤的访问控制技术,它允许网络管理员根据预先设定的规则对网络流量进行监控和限制。与传统的基于用户名和密码的身份验证方式不同,ACL是基于数据包的源地址、目标地址、端口号等信息进行访问控制的。通过灵活地设置ACL规则,网络管理员可以精确地控制哪些用户或设备可以访问网络资源,从而有效防止未经授权的访问和恶意攻击。 ## 二、ACL的工作原理 ACL的工作原理基于包过滤技术,它通过对经过网络设备的数据包进行检查,根据数据包的源IP地址、目标IP地址、端口号等信息与预设的ACL规则进行匹配,从而决定是否放行该数据包。如果数据包与某个规则匹配,则执行相应的操作,如允许数据包通过或丢弃数据包;如果没有匹配到任何规则,则数据包将被丢弃。 ## 三、ACL的分类 根据应用场景和功能的不同,ACL可以分为多种类型: 1. **基本ACL**:仅根据源IP地址进行访问控制,是最简单的ACL类型。 2. **高级ACL**:除了源IP地址外,还根据目标IP地址、端口号等信息进行访问控制,功能更加强大。 3. **二层ACL**:针对数据包的源MAC地址和目的MAC地址进行访问控制,适用于二层交换机环境。 4. **用户自定义ACL**:根据用户需求定制的ACL规则,可以实现更为复杂的访问控制策略。 ## 四、如何配置和管理ACL 配置和管理ACL需要遵循以下步骤: 1. **确定ACL的应用场景**:根据网络环境和需求选择合适的ACL类型和应用场景。 2. **规划ACL规则**:根据网络拓扑结构和业务需求规划ACL规则,确保规则的准确性和有效性。 3. **编写ACL规则**:使用ACL命令或图形化界面工具编写ACL规则,指定规则的条件和动作。 4. **应用ACL规则**:将编写好的ACL规则应用到网络设备上,如路由器、交换机等。 5. **监控和维护ACL**:定期检查ACL的运行状态,及时发现并解决潜在问题,确保ACL的有效性。 ## 五、ACL的优势与挑战 ACL具有以下优势: 1. **灵活性**:可以根据实际需求灵活配置ACL规则,实现精细化的访问控制。 2. **高效性**:包过滤技术可以快速地对经过网络设备的数据包进行处理,提高网络的响应速度。 3. **安全性**:通过限制不必要的网络访问,降低网络攻击的风险。 然而,在配置和管理ACL时也面临一些挑战: 1. **规则复杂性**:随着网络规模的扩大和业务需求的增加,ACL规则的数量和复杂性也会相应增加。 2. **配置错误**:不正确的规则配置可能导致网络中断或安全漏洞。 3. **维护成本**:随着时间的推移,需要不断更新和维护ACL规则以适应网络环境的变化。 总之,访问控制列表(ACL)作为网络安全的重要组成部分,通过灵活的规则配置和高效的管理手段,为网络提供了坚实的安全保障。面对日益复杂的网络威胁,我们需要不断学习和掌握ACL技术,以应对这些挑战并保障网络的安全稳定运行。